Arizona Governor's Press Secretary Resigns Over Controversial Tweet

TL;DR Summary
The press secretary for Arizona Governor Katie Hobbs, Josselyn Berry, has resigned after tweeting an image suggesting violence against "transphobes" hours after the Nashville school shooting. Although it is unclear if Berry was referring to the shooting, police have identified the shooter as a transgender person. Governor Hobbs has condemned the tweet and accepted Berry's resignation, stating that the administration does not condone violence in any form. The Nashville shooting resulted in the deaths of six people, including three 9-year-olds.
